Output 52dc0ede746d0579ec0ae3685ac74c44f735ada37f99f76ff81a244e0ff8284e:1

value
100666845
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5116bb7a49734021d05783cee217ac8188e8e771 OP_EQUALVERIFY OP_CHECKSIG
address
18Pky1VpuMADn4gDXGyf7ZRH9DEgfZdo8s
transaction
52dc0ede746d0579ec0ae3685ac74c44f735ada37f99f76ff81a244e0ff8284e
confirmations
373112
spent
true